当前位置:首页 / EXCEL

Excel中如何计算周数?如何快速统计年度周数?

作者:佚名|分类:EXCEL|浏览:108|发布时间:2025-04-05 01:57:13

Excel中如何计算周数?如何快速统计年度周数?

在Excel中,计算周数是一个常见的需求,无论是为了分析时间序列数据,还是为了生成周报。以下将详细介绍如何在Excel中计算周数,以及如何快速统计年度周数。

一、如何计算周数

在Excel中,计算周数通常有以下几种方法:

1. 使用公式计算周数

假设你有一个日期列,例如A列,你想计算每个日期对应的周数。你可以使用以下公式:

```excel

=TEXT(WEEKNUM(A2, 2), "00")

```

这里,`WEEKNUM` 函数用于计算给定日期的周数,其中第二个参数`2`表示按照ISO周数标准(即一周从星期一开始,第一周至少有4天)。公式中的`TEXT`函数用于将周数格式化为两位数。

将此公式拖动或复制到相应的单元格中,就可以计算出每个日期的周数。

2. 使用条件格式

如果你想要高亮显示特定的周数,可以使用条件格式。首先,选择包含周数的单元格区域,然后点击“开始”选项卡中的“条件格式”,选择“新建规则”,接着选择“使用公式确定要设置格式的单元格”。

在弹出的对话框中,输入公式:

```excel

=WEEKNUM(A2, 2)=特定周数

```

例如,如果你想高亮显示第20周,就输入`WEEKNUM(A2, 2)=20`。点击“确定”后,所有满足条件的单元格将被格式化。

二、如何快速统计年度周数

统计年度周数通常是为了了解一年中有多少个完整的周,或者为了计算某个日期所在的年度周数。以下是如何快速统计年度周数的方法:

1. 使用公式计算年度周数

你可以使用以下公式来计算一个日期所在的年度周数:

```excel

=TEXT(WEEKNUM(A2, 21), "00")

```

这里,`21` 是第二个参数,表示按照美国标准(即一周从星期一开始,第一周至少有1天)。

2. 使用数据透视表

如果你需要统计整个年度的周数分布,可以使用数据透视表。以下是步骤:

1. 选择包含日期的列。

2. 点击“插入”选项卡中的“数据透视表”。

3. 在弹出的对话框中,选择放置数据透视表的位置,然后点击“确定”。

4. 在数据透视表字段列表中,将日期字段拖动到“行”区域。

5. 在“值”区域,选择“计数”选项,然后点击“添加字段”。

6. 在弹出的对话框中,选择“周数”字段,然后点击“确定”。

现在,数据透视表将显示每个日期对应的周数和出现的次数。

相关问答

1. 问:为什么我的周数计算结果不正确?

答: 请检查你的日期格式是否正确,以及你使用的周数计算公式是否适用于你的需求。不同的地区和标准可能有不同的计算方式。

2. 问:如何将周数转换为日期?

答: 你可以使用`DATE`函数结合`WEEKNUM`函数来实现。例如,如果你想将第20周的周数转换为日期,可以使用以下公式:

```excel

=DATE(YEAR(A2), 1, 1) + (WEEKNUM(A2, 21) 1) * 7

```

3. 问:数据透视表中的周数计数不准确,怎么办?

答: 请确保你使用的日期字段是按照正确的格式设置的,并且数据透视表中的字段设置没有错误。

通过以上方法,你可以在Excel中轻松计算周数,并快速统计年度周数。希望这些信息能帮助你更高效地处理时间相关的数据。